The numbers behind that in terms of social and affordable housing being delivered are sustainable. Ideally, one would see more. However, as a percentage, it is not sustainable because we need to deliver much more housing. We need to get up to 50,000 homes and even beyond. We need to activate the private sector in this regard. If we get up to 50,000 or 60,000 homes or beyond, the State simply does not have the capital to deliver 50% in terms of social and affordable homes. Therefore, it depends. I do not want to see the number going down – I want to see it going up – but I expect to see the percentage change.
